The 2020 Ford Transit Connect, part of the third generation introduced in 2014, is a versatile compact van offered in cargo or passenger configurations. It is powered by a 2.0-liter, four-cylinder engine that puts out 150 horsepower, paired with an eight-speed automatic transmission. Two trims, XL and XLT, are available for both passenger wagon and cargo van versions. All models have front-wheel drive and retrofitting options for commercial purposes. Standout features include the standard Ford Co-Pilot360, which includes automatic emergency braking, a rearview camera, and forward-collision warning. Also included is an infotainment system with a 4.2-inch screen, Bluetooth, and a Wi-Fi hotspot, with the availability to upgrade to a larger display with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to.
